  • Why makers ghost you when its their time to return the favor?

    A trend I am seeing lately and also experiencing myself. Some makers will reach out to you on X/ Twitter, LinkedIn and Product Hunt asking you to support their launch and in return they will support your launch. You happily show your support and cut to the day when its your launch, they ghost you :) Is this a new trend? Or am I late to the party?

    Ugh I've experienced this too. Some people are just takers, not givers. My advice: be selective about who you support, and focus more effort on building genuine relationships vs transactional 'I'll scratch your back if you scratch mine' deals. The real ones will be there to help you out when it matters most.
